How much do processing man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for processing manager in Chehalis, WA is $104,228.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$72,200.00 and $132,700.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a processing manager?

Processing Managers oversee and coordinate the workflow in facilities where raw materials or data are transformed into finished products or usable information. They are responsible for managing staff, ensuring production or processing targets are met, maintaining quality standards, and optimizing operational efficiency. Processing Managers often work in industries such as manufacturing, food production, and data processing. Their duties may also include ensuring compliance with safety regulations and troubleshooting process issues as they arise.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a processing man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Processing Manager, you need strong organizational skills, experience in process optimization, and typically a degree in business, operations management, or a related field. Familiarity with workflow management systems, ERP software, and Lean Six Sigma certification are commonly required. Leadership,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ication are essential soft skills for managing teams and driving process improvements. These competencies ensure efficient operations, high productivity, and the ability to adapt to evolving business needs.

What are some common challenges faced by processing managers in coordinating cross-departmental workflows?

Processing Managers often encounter challenges when aligning priorities and timelines across multiple departments, such as production, quality assurance, and logistics. Effective communication and proactive problem-solving are essential to ensure that workflow bottlenecks are addressed quickly and that all teams remain informed about changes in schedules or requirements. Building strong relationships and establishing clear processes for information sharing can help minimize misunderstandings and keep operations running smoothly.

From its world-class manufacturing facility in Longview, WA., the NORPAC mill produces high-quality, packaging, copy paper, and printing paper for customers across the United States and around the world. Now part of International Paper, the NORPAC mill benefits from expanded resources and a strengthened commitment to safety, customer focus, a great workplace, and profitable growth.

NORPAC is a team-based work environment where individuals integrate safety, teamwork, innovation, and citizenship as core values in pursuit of world class performance while leading a principle based, process disciplined organization.

NORPAC is looking for an experienced Process Engineer.

Key Duties and Responsibilities (Essential Duties and Functions):

  • Responsible for the feasibility, scoping, planning, implementation and commissioning phases of engineering projects.
  • Plan, lead, organize and monitor capital and major maintenance projects consistent with NORPAC goals.
  • Manage engineering consulting personnel engaged in preparation of project scope and estimates, detail design and equipment procurement for large projects.
  • Perform basic mechanical and piping design as needed for small projects.
  • Coordinate work with other discipline engineers on small and large projects.
  • Specify and assist in procurement of equipment and materials.
  • Administer hazardous piping program and pressure vessels inspections.
  • Learn and apply formal problem solving techniques to improve process capability and product quality.
  • Work with operations, maintenance and management to solve daily safety, production and quality issues.
  • Participate and/or facilitate problem-solving task teams.
